Abstract

A p-type transparent conductive oxide (TCO) mixed metal oxide material layer formed upon a substrate has a formula M1 x M2 y O z generally, Ca x Co y O z more specifically, and Ca 3 C o 4O 9 most specifically. Embodiments provide that the p-type TCO mixed metal oxide material may be formed absent an epitaxial crystalline relationship with respect to the substrate while using a sol-gel synthesis method that uses a chelating polymer material and not a block copolymer material.

Claims (12)

1. A p-type transparent conducting structure generated via solution-based synthesis, the structure comprising:

an optically transparent substrate; and

an at least partially crystalline p-type mixed metal oxide material having a chemical composition Ca x Co y O z and located upon the substrate without an epitaxial crystalline relationship with respect to the substrate, wherein when x is normalized to unity y ranges from about 1.2 to about 1.5, and z is selected consistent with x and y, considering the oxidation states of Ca and Co;

wherein the structure has an optical transparency, and further wherein the structure exhibits p-type conductivity greater than 1 S/cm.

2. The structure of claim 1 , wherein:

the at least partially crystalline p-type mixed metal oxide material has the chemical composition Ca 3 Co 4 O 9 .

3. The structure of claim 1 wherein:

the mixed metal oxide material has an optical transparency in the visible range from about 31 to about 67 percent; and

the mixed metal oxide material comprises a misfit crystal material.

4. The structure of claim 3 wherein the mixed metal oxide material shows no more than five peaks in an x-ray diffraction spectrum from 10 to 40 degrees position of 2⊖.

5. The structure of claim 1 , wherein the mixed metal oxide material has an optical transparency in the near infrared range greater than 85%.

6. The structure of claim 1 , wherein the structure exhibits conductivity greater than 15 S/cm.
